Guidance

Disable with caution verified 30 May 2026

The (AOSP) Captive Portal Login app. When you join a Wi-Fi network that requires a sign-in page (hotels, airports, guest networks), Android opens this app to show that page. It is not spyware and not something a normal user needs to remove. In a managed kiosk (LockTask) deployment it must be allowlisted, or the device cannot complete a captive-portal sign-in. Note there are three versions of this app, AOSP (here), Google, and OEM overlay. Determine which runs on your fleet to ensure the correct package is referenced.

Manage on devices

ADB commands for this package (the inverse of each is included so you can undo). Run from an authorised shell or wire the equivalent into your DPC. Verify on a test device first - this database doesn’t yet classify which packages are safe to change. --user 0 targets the current user; drop it (and use a privileged shell) to act device-wide.

Disable for the current user
adb shell pm disable-user --user 0 com.android.captiveportallogin
Remove for the current user - a per-user uninstall; the APK stays on /system, so Restore re-adds it (-k keeps app data)
adb shell pm uninstall -k --user 0 com.android.captiveportallogin
Re-enable
adb shell pm enable com.android.captiveportallogin
Restore (re-install for the current user)
adb shell pm install-existing com.android.captiveportallogin
